Everyone knew the legend of Mount Ebott. It had been told that monsters lived underneath it. Legends clamed that long ago, there had been a great war between the human race and the terrifying monsters who wanted nothing but to rob the humans of their souls to gain power. But fighting together, the humans managed to defeat the monsters who were now hiding like cowards beneath Mount Ebott. If that was true, no one was sure of. But one thing was for sure; whoever climbed the mountain would never return.

Chara woke up. They weren't dead. But they were in pain. The whole body hurt from colliding into the ground. Cara couldn't move and was as helpless as a newborn kitten. Panicking, they screamed for help, though they didn't expect any.

Monsters in the mountain? Yeah, right! Chara wouldn't be that lucky. No, they would lie here in the mountain, alone and unable to move a muscle, just waiting for death. Maybe they would starve to death? How long would that take?

Chara cried out once more, but more out of desperation and a lack of a better choice rather than hoping that someone would come.

After all, Chara had decided to climb Ebott so that no one would find them after they had-

"Hello? Who's there?"

A shiver ran up Chara's body. There really WERE someone inside the mountain! Using whatever little strength there was left in their body, Chara turned their head to see who... or what was coming.

And Chara saw a monster.

A real one.

It had white fur, paws for hands, and fangs. And it came closer.

Thank god. Chara thought, closing their eyes. It will finally end.

Chara was more scared than they had expected. They could hear the monster's footsteps as it came closer.

And closer.

Very carefully.

And then...

And then, a relieving feeling filled Chara's whole body. They opened their eyes and saw the monster holding its paws over Chara. A white light came out them.

"Wow, you got hurt a lot." The monster said. "I will heal you as well as I can."

No Caption Provided

Now that the monster had come closer, Chara could see that it wasn't much taller than them. In fact, it looked a tiny bit shorter. And... was that a green shirt with yellow stripes it was wearing?

"Sorry." The goat creature said. "This is the best I can do. Can you stand up by yourself?"

"... Yes." Chara stood up, but stumbled. The goat creature lend them their shoulder.

"Careful, you are still numb, I guess." It said. "Come, you can rest in my house."

"... Okay."

"By the way, my name is Asriel." The goat boy said as they slowly went through a gate with some symbol Chara had never seen before. It looked a bit like an angel. "What is your name?"

"... Chara."

"Nice to meet you, Chara." Asriel said. "And what kind of monster are you? I have never seen someone like you before."

So that was it, then? Asriel had only saved Chara because they thought they were one of them.

"... I'm not a monster. I'm.... I'm human." There is no point in lying, Chara thought for themself.

But the reaction they got was quite unexpected.

"Really?! You are from the surface?"

"Um... yeah."

"Wowie!" Asriel said gleefully. "I have, like, a million questions! Once we reach my house, you have to tell me all about your world."

Chara was so surprised that they became speechless.

...................................................................................

"You can lie on my bed for now, but I guess I have to get you a mattress for when you need to hide underneath my bed."

Chara was inside Asriel's room. The walls were painted light orange and some drawings of yellow flowers were hanged on them. Chara was right now lying on the bed next to a couple of stuffed animals. There was a box of toys at the bed end. It looked very much like a human bedroom for children.

"How long will you let me be here?" Chara asked, expecting that this kindness would be short lived.

"Well, as long as you like." Asriel said, as if it was natural. Apparently, human and monsters were very different when it came to hospitality. "But you have to make sure that my parents don't see you. They are busy outside home because of work, but I still think that you should hide under the bed when I'm not here, okay?"

"Your parents will eventually find me." Chara said.

"Oh, I will tell them about you!" Asriel assured Chara. "I just... have to... find the right way and time to tell them. They don't... like humans much."

"... What about you?"

"What about me?"

"Don't you hate humans? I thought all monsters hated them."

"Well..." Asriel hesitated before answering the question. "I'm not sure, really. I've never met one... till now... so I guess I can't tell. But I guess I'm not totally happy about them either. They trapped us down here, you know... OH, um..." Asriel smiled awkwardly, realizing who he was talking to. "Don't misunderstand! I'm not saying that you are bad or something."

But I am...

"That's okay." Chara said. "I'm... not that crazy about humans either."

Asriel looked confused. "What? Why not?"

"... I don't want to talk about it..."

"But isn't it weird to-"

"I SAID; I DON'T WANT TO TALK ABOUT IT!"

Asriel looked scared. There was something about Chara's face that... intimidated him. Not so much that they all of a sudden looked angry, but because of the anger it showed. An anger that didn't belong on such a young face. And it didn't seem like this anger was toward Asriel.

"... I'm sorry." He said.

Chara took in a deep breath. "No, I'm sorry. I overreacted. I... can we just not talk about humans?"

"Okay... But we can talk about the heaven and sun and stars, right?"

Chara smiled. "Sure. I will tell you everything you want to know about them."

Asriel made a big happy smile. "Great! Then we can play with my toys. Wait a second." Ariel left the room and returned quickly with a glass of water and a bowl with soup.

"I hope you like snail soup." Asriel handed him the food.

Chara looked at the bowl. "Sure I do." They lied.

"My mom will be home any minute now, so I have to leave. Just stay here, and I will come back after dinner."

"Um, Asriel?" Chara realized that there was a problem with not being able to leave the room. "What do I do if I need to use the toilet?"

Asriel looked confused. "What's a toilet?"
